Montoya: Everybody blames Binotto but he's not the one
While Mattia Binotto has copped a ton of flack after defending his team's strategy calls in the wake of last month's Hungarian Grand Prix, but Juan Pablo Montoya says the Ferrari team boss is not to blame. In a rare show of support for the beleaguered team boss, Montoya told Las Vegas Insider: 'Mattia is not the guy with the strategy, everybody blames him, but he's not the one. 'I don’t think he would be the one saying, oh let’s put the hard tyre on. That is why you have strategists, and that is why you pay top people to make those decisions.” “In Red Bull, it is not Adrian Newey, or Christian Horner making the decisions. It is the strategists that are making the decisions.”...
